A car key fob is a remote control gadget that enables vehicle owners to carry out Key Fob replacement car-related functions without a physical key. Functions usually consist of locking and unlocking doors, opening the trunk, and beginning the engine. Depending upon the vehicle, some sophisticated key fobs can even permit for remote operation of particular functions, adapting to the increasing need for convenience and security.
Kinds Of Car Key FobsConventional Key Fobs
Traditional key fobs are straightforward devices that mostly serve to lock and open a vehicle's doors. They typically feature buttons for each function and are powered by a little battery.
Smart Key Fobs
Smart key fobs offer sophisticated functionalities. They typically allow keyless entry and ignition, implying the vehicle can be begun without inserting a key. Instead, the chauffeur just needs to have the fob in their pocket or handbag.
Switchblade Key Fobs
Switchblade key fobs combine a physical key and remote performances into a single gadget. They can fold into themselves, making them more compact and less vulnerable to damage.
Factors for Key Fob Replacement
There are numerous reasons a car key fob may require replacement:

1. How do I understand if my key fob is dead?If your key fob is unresponsive or failing to lock/unlock your vehicle, this may suggest a dead battery or internal malfunction. Inspecting the battery and changing it is a great primary step. 2. Can I set a brand-new key fob myself?Many modern cars permit

for DIY programs, however it varies by make and model. Refer to your owner's manual for specific instructions. 3. What must I do if I lose my car key fob?If you lose your key fob, it is advisable to either contact

your car dealership or a locksmith for a replacement. Furthermore, think about enhancing your vehicle's security if you think the fob might have been taken. 4. Are all key fobs interchangeable?No, key fobs are NOT generally interchangeable. They are normally designed for particular vehicle makesand designs, and utilizing an inaccurate fob can result in malfunction. 5. How long does the battery in a key fob last?Typically, the battery in a key fob can last between 3 to 5 years, depending upon use. Regular checks can avoid unanticipated lockouts.
